Another top notch jazz gig finds expat Tampa Bay pianist Anthony Aldissi, a Gibbs alum now at Temple, home for the holiday.

The artist is linking up with another homegrown virtuoustic talent (Roger Lanfranchi, multi-instrumentalist) for a free show that’ll feature Aldissi originals (his latest features epic compositions built around Greek mythology), plus fusion covers and material that tips its cap to J Dilla and hip-hop.

There’s no cover to see Ethos Of Aldissi play Dunedin Brewery on Friday, Dec. 15. Subscribe to Creative Loafing newsletters.
